Acton, CA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Acton?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Acton Studio Apartments | $1,390 | $899 | $1,600 |
| Acton 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,825 | $1,141 | $2,336 |
| Acton 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,988 | $1,327 | $3,568 |
| Acton 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,758 | $1,520 | $3,530 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Acton
How much are Studio apartments in Acton?
There are currently 7 Studio Apartments in Acton with rent ranges from $899 to $1,600 with an average price of $1,390.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Acton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Acton ranges from $1,141 to $2,336 with an average monthly rent of $1,825.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Acton c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Acton range from $1,327 to $3,568.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,988.
How expensive are Acton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 24 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Acton on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,520 to $3,530 - averaging $2,758 for the location.
